JM <j@ver.net> writes:

>I was wondering.....does Linux have a registry like windows? If so, does
>Linux come with any kind of registry mechanic tool?
>JM


Yes and no. Linux has configuration files, all in text and usually a
separate one for each program. They are installed in the directgory /etc/
Any editor can be used to edit them.
It does not have some sort of central registry file.
